Kovak: There appears to be some line-up changes in the Kovak camp. From what I can gather, Abby Harmony has left the band and singer Annelies Van De Velde has taken over as lead singer. You will be missed, Abby. I hope all is well with Abby and Kovak and wish Annelies the best of luck. After all, I can't think of a name that is more fantastic and rock star sounding than Annelies Van De Velde!  Kovak's debut album, Heroes and High Heels is out now and available at fine record stores everywhere.

Marsheaux: Marsheaux's new album, Lumineux Noir is out now in just about every global territory except the United States – why are we always last? If you live in the US, you can pre-order Lumineux Noir on iTunes; expected release date is 10 July.
